Why we stopped waiting for a query
Most analytics assume you already know what to ask. If you don't, you wait in a report queue. You only find what you already suspected.
## The usual loop
Someone has a question. Someone writes a query. Someone builds a dashboard. Someone reads it. Each step needs a person. Each step adds delay. Each step can go wrong.
Inputless Analytics skips the wait. It keeps a live model of how things connect — context, links, cause. When something looks off, when risk rises, when there is a next step, it flags that. Nobody filed a ticket.
## What dashboards miss
Dashboards answer "what happened?" Inputless Analytics answers "what should we check now?"
It marks anomalies while they are still small. It points at risk before it is a loss. It suggests a next step before the issue is urgent. The model stays on. There is no nightly batch.
## What actually changed
You stop needing the question first. Discovery is not a scheduled report. People still decide. They spend less time hunting.
